Story byCAN 2025 – final: history of encounters between Morocco and SenegalFoot AfricaThu, January 15, 2026 at 8:15 AM UTC·2 min readHistory of encounters between Morocco and SenegalMaroc - Senegal/@CAFMorocco and Senegal are set for a titanic showdown in the final of the Africa Cup of Nations (CAN 2025). This highly anticipated climax to African football is scheduled for Sunday, January 18, with kick-off at 19:00 GMT. AdvertisementAdvertisementAdvertisementThe two teams have crossed paths 31 times in the past, with Morocco coming out on top in 18 matches, Senegal claiming 7 victories, and 6 games ending in a draw.
